Dried Fruit Cake

Ingredients
- 80 g dried plums
- 50 g Raisins
- 100 ml rum
- 250 g butter
- 250 g sugar
- 4 eggs
- Salt
- 400 g flour
- 1 packet baking powder
- 180 ml milk
- 40 g chopped candied orange peel
- 40 g chopped candied lemon peel
- 1 tbsp Lemon Juice
- flour (for dusting)
- butter (for the pan)
- breadcrumbs (for the pan)
Instructions

Cut the dried plums into small pieces and soak them with the raisins in rum.

Preheat the oven to 180°C (350°F) fan or conventional heat.

Cream the butter with sugar, then gradually fold in the eggs with a pinch of salt.

Sift together flour and baking powder, then alternately stir into the butter mixture with milk.

Drain the dried fruit well, dust the candied orange and lemon peel with flour, and mix them into the batter with the lemon juice.

Pour the batter into a greased loaf tin lined with breadcrumbs, spread evenly, and bake in the preheated oven for 50–60 minutes; test with a skewer.

Cover the top of the cake with buttered parchment paper early to prevent excessive browning.

Remove the finished cake from the oven, let it cool, carefully unmould, and allow to chill. Slice and serve.
